kubi/kubi-udp/src/common.rs

16 lines
269 B
Rust
Raw Normal View History

2023-02-03 18:36:52 +00:00
use std::num::NonZeroU8;
use bincode::{Encode, Decode};
pub type ClientId = NonZeroU8;
#[derive(Default, Encode, Decode)]
#[repr(u8)]
pub enum DisconnectReason {
#[default]
NotConnected,
ClientDisconnected,
KickedByServer,
ClientTimeout,
ServerTimeout,
}